When It’s Time to Get Your A/c Repaired
Is the level of comfort in your house disappointing what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if ignored, might lead to more severe repairs or the requirement for an early replacement of your a/c unit. While a unit that will not switch on is a clear sign that you require repairs, there are other, less obvious problems. If you are familiar with the more subtle indicators of a issue with your air conditioning, you will be able to call a expert service professional quicker rather than later on.
If any of the following use, one of our Kansas AC repair professionals encourages that you give us a call:
- You are incurring an increase in the amount of money required to pay for your regular monthly energy expenses: Inefficient operation of your air conditioning system can be triggered by a number of different issues, including dripping 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a defective thermostat. This means that it has to work harder to keep your home cool, which will lead to a significant increase in the quantity that you pay in energy expenses.
- You only see h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, make sure you have not accidentally set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ature by examining it. If that is not the case, then you most likely have a problem on the within your air conditioning system, and you must get it checked by a expert.
- You are seeing a greater humidity level at your residential or commercial property: Even though this is not the main function of your a/c unit, it is responsible for managing the humidity level inside of your home or business building.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of wetness in the air, which can lead to the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is important that you get this matter resolved as quickly as humanly possible, particularly for the sake of your safety.
- The air flow in your unit is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a variety of elements that can result in insufficient air flow. We will require to carry out a detailed inspection in order to determine whether the problem is the outcome of a stopped up air filter, an problem with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or blocked air ducts.
- You observe that there is a significant amount of moisture in the location around your system: Condensation is a natural occurrence, however it should not be present in excessive amounts. It is possible that you have a dripping refrigerant or a clogged drain tube if you notice any excess moisture or pooling water in the location.
- Odd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an ac system to create some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it starts making audible shrieking,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an obvious indication that something requires to be repaired.
- It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the problems you’re having with your ac system. If you have cold and hot areas around your home, your system won’t turn off, or it will not begin, it could be because of a problem with the thermostat. If your unit won’t begin, it might also be because it will not shut off.
- Foul odors are originating from your system: There might be a issue with your AC if you smell anything burning or a musty odor. These smells can be caused by a range of aspects, consisting of mold advancement and charred wiring.
- Your unit rotates often in between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have actually chosen on the thermostat, ac system are programmed to switch off instantly. Regardless of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ises
There are a couple of noises that need to not be heard originating from a/c unit although they do not run completely sil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king sound. These particular sounds often suggest that there is a problem within the cooling system that has to be fixed by a expert of in Johnson County.
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following should be included:
- Banging: The problem is generally the compressor in an air conditioning system that is making a banging sound. This element of the ac system is accountable for providing refrigerant to the various other components of the system in order to eliminate excess heat from your home. Compressor parts might relax as the air conditioning system ages. This noise is brought on by the parts moving around and rattling and crashing one another.
-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the a/c may produce a sound comparable to shrieking or squealing if the motor is working improperly. Usually, a defective f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this sound. Switch off the air conditioner right now and contact a expert for repair work whenever you hear a shrieking noise.
-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never ever a good indication to hear originating from any kind of mechanical object. Pistons inside the compressor might have worn, which might lead to this grinding noise originating from the air conditioner.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it almost always suggests that the compressor itself needs to be changed. The total air conditioner unit might need to be replaced depending on the model of AC and how old it is.
- Clicking: It is very normal for an ac system to make a clicking sound when it initially turns on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working appropriately.
